12/03/2006 10:56:23 AM
Although this has the beginnings of something interesting, the perspective seems uninspired and the framing/cropping is unbalanced. The highlights are tipped a little to far into overexposure which isn't bad in and of itself except when it doesn't contribute to the image - I often like to bloom things a little but only when it will improve the mood.
